. M/ M/c queue (c ≥ 1): transient state distribution.

Suppose that k(≥1) customers are already present at time to = 0 and that the nth new customer arrives at time t, (n ≥ 1).

Denote X, = number of customers present at time t, + 0

(including the nth arrival at tn).

Pk(n, i) = Pr{X, = i| number present at time to(=0) is k}

p=X/cu (which need not be <1).

(The first arriving customer at t1 need not find k customers present but will find j (0 ≤ j ≤ k) customers.)

(See Kelton and Law (1985), who also consider the implication for steady-
state simulation.)
